Juventus eye Raheem Sterling as forward faces uncertainty at Chelsea

Raheem Sterling

Juventus have shown interest in Raheem Sterling, intensifying speculation about the forward's future at Chelsea.

Sterling was notably omitted from Enzo Maresca's squad for the opening match against Manchester City, and the decision has led to further uncertainty surrounding his role at Stamford Bridge.

With Sterling given the weekend off following his exclusion, discussions are underway to address his situation.

Juventus' interest in the England international hinges on their need to reduce their wage bill, potentially through the sale of Federico Chiesa, before making a formal move.

Sterling's young family is settled in London, which could impact his willingness to relocate to Italy.

Chelsea are reportedly keen to offload Sterling before the transfer deadline to alleviate the burden of his £325,000-per-week wages.

The situation is complicated by Chelsea's imminent signing of Joao Felix from Atletico Madrid, which adds further competition to the attacking ranks.

Enzo Maresca has indicated that Sterling's playing chances may be limited, suggesting that the club is considering alternative options.

Signed from Manchester City in 2022 for £47.5million, Sterling's future remains uncertain as both he and Chelsea weigh their options during this crucial period.
